How does Brownsville, WI compare to Biron, WI? Brownsville has a population of 693 with a median household income of $100,341, while Biron has 694 residents and a median income of $58,000.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| Brownsville, WI | Biron, WI |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 693 | 694 | -0.1% |
| Median Age | 38.8 | 46.9 | -17.3% |
| Foreign Born % | 3.2% | 3.2% | 0.0% |
